欢迎来到在线教学平台
问题答疑
首页
全部课程
公开课
云课直播
新闻公告
数图资源
智汇大讲堂
更多
首页
全部课程
公开课
云课直播
新闻公告
数图资源
智汇大讲堂
扫码下载Android
扫码下载iOS
扫码打开微信小程序
教师登录
学生登录
首页
全部课程
公开课
云课直播
新闻公告
数图资源
智汇大讲堂
教师登录
学生登录
首页 - 课程列表 - 课程详情
返回
数据结构与算法
课程类型:
选修课
发布时间:
2021-06-07 11:49:41
主讲教师:
吕威
课程来源:
吉林大学珠海学院
建议学分:
3.00分
课程编码:
xtzx0872
课程介绍
课程目录
教师团队
第 1 章 概论
1.1 基本概念和术语
(7分钟)
1.2 算法分析
(11分钟)
第 2 章 线性表
2.1 线性表的概念
(5分钟)
2.1 线性表的概念
(5分钟)
2.2 线性表的顺序表示和实现
(6分钟)
2.2 线性表的顺序表示和实现
(5分钟)
2.2 线性表的顺序表示和实现
(10分钟)
2.3 线性表的链式表示和实现
(8分钟)
2.3 线性表的链式表示和实现
(9分钟)
2.4 双链表
(5分钟)
2.5 循环链表
(2分钟)
第 3 章 栈和队列
3.1 栈
(3分钟)
3.1 栈
(5分钟)
3.1 栈
(5分钟)
3.2 栈的应用
(4分钟)
3.2 栈的应用
(8分钟)
3.2 栈的应用
(11分钟)
3.3 队列
(1分钟)
3.3 队列
(13分钟)
3.3 队列
(6分钟)
第 4 章 串
4.1 串的基本概念
(9分钟)
4.2 串的表示和实现
(5分钟)
4.3 串的模式匹配
(6分钟)
4.3 串的模式匹配
(14分钟)
第 6 章 树和二叉树
6.1 树的概念
(4分钟)
6.2 二叉树的概念、性质和操作
(7分钟)
6.2 二叉树的概念、性质和操作
(6分钟)
6.2 二叉树的概念、性质和操作
(6分钟)
6.2 二叉树的概念、性质和操作
(7分钟)
6.2 二叉树的概念、性质和操作
(2分钟)
6.2 二叉树的概念、性质和操作
(5分钟)
6.3 树和森林
(7分钟)
6.3 树和森林
(3分钟)
6.3 树和森林
(7分钟)
6.3 树和森林
(5分钟)
6.3 树和森林
(5分钟)
6.3 树和森林
(3分钟)
6.3 树和森林
(3分钟)
第 7 章 树和二叉树的应用
7.1 哈夫曼树
(12分钟)
7.1 哈夫曼树
(9分钟)
7.1 哈夫曼树
(16分钟)
7.2 堆和优先级队列
(6分钟)
7.2 堆和优先级队列
(6分钟)
7.2 堆和优先级队列
(18分钟)
第 8 章 图
8.1 图的概念
(12分钟)
8.2 图的存储结构
(6分钟)
8.2 图的存储结构
(5分钟)
8.3 图的遍历
(8分钟)
8.3 图的遍历
(6分钟)
第 9 章 图的应用
9.1 最小生成树
(7分钟)
9.1 最小生成树
(12分钟)
9.1 最小生成树
(8分钟)
9.1 最小生成树
(5分钟)
9.2 拓扑排序
(14分钟)
9.3 最短路径
(12分钟)
9.3 最短路径
(8分钟)
第 10 章 集合与查找
10.1 集合与查找的基本概念
(5分钟)
10.2 静态查找表上的查找
(9分钟)
10.2 静态查找表上的查找
(18分钟)
10.3 动态查找表上的查找
(5分钟)
10.3 动态查找表上的查找
(9分钟)
10.3 动态查找表上的查找
(9分钟)
10.3 动态查找表上的查找
(10分钟)
第 11 章 散列表
11.1 散列表的概念
(5分钟)
11.2 构造散列函数的方法
(7分钟)
11.3 解决冲突的方法
(12分钟)
11.3 解决冲突的方法
(6分钟)
11.4 散列表的实现
(4分钟)
11.4 散列表的实现
(5分钟)
11.4 散列表的实现
(5分钟)
11.4 散列表的实现
(3分钟)
11.4 散列表的实现
(4分钟)
11.4 散列表的实现
(6分钟)
11.4 散列表的实现
(3分钟)
11.4 散列表的实现
(6分钟)
11.4 散列表的实现
(3分钟)
第 12 章 排序
12.1 排序的基本概念
(3分钟)
12.2 插入排序
(10分钟)
12.2 插入排序
(8分钟)
12.2 插入排序
(12分钟)
12.3 交换排序
(9分钟)
12.3 交换排序
(15分钟)
12.4 选择排序
(6分钟)
12.4 选择排序
(16分钟)
12.5 归并排序
(9分钟)